## Changed defaults

Heads up: the Ledgerline tax-rate lookup cache now defaults to a 15-minute TTL instead of 24 hours. Turns out rates in the Veldt County sandbox were going stale mid-demo, which was embarrassing. Eviction is now LRU rather than FIFO, and the cache warms on boot. If you're reviewing, check that nothing hardcodes the old TTL. The new defaults land as follows.

deployment values, bajop-taweg:
holwyn:
  log_level: debug
  metrics_host: metrics.holwyn.zemvarsys.internal
  pool_size: 32

Subject: Door sensor recall — action needed this week

Hi reception team,

Maintenance at Osprey Mill has confirmed that the motion sensors on the courtyard doors are part of a manufacturer recall and will be swapped out Thursday and Friday. While the work is underway, the automatic open function will be disabled, so please manually admit couriers and visitors and log each entry in the day book. The side vestibule stays operational throughout. To open the courtyard doors manually during the swap, use the code below.

Thanks,
The Front Desk

badge for fafof-yajef: bdg-JTFOG-95442

Subject: DR drill — Fizzwick Restock Planner

Team, drill is Thursday 09:00. We'll kill the primary planner node in the Norwick region and fail over to the warm standby. Expect restock schedules frozen for ~20 minutes. Hanna runs the clock, Priyesh verifies route regeneration. No customer-facing impact expected. Standby admin access is sealed until the drill starts; the operator on duty unseals it with the recovery passphrase below.

strongbox words: kelion-ralvan-casix-aldeth-gorius-kelath-isteth-tamwyn-novok-queniel-druok-quenok-wenael

Ticket GRV-state: Graphvine dependency visualizer fails in staging. Root cause: env file copied from the Larkspur sandbox, which pointed at a retired registry mirror. Symptoms: blank canvas, 401s in the fetch log. Fix applied: corrected registry URL, pinned renderer version. For future maintainers — do not copy sandbox env files into staging again. The corrected staging env file is authoritative; the registry credential the visualizer needs sits on the line directly below.

secret setting of kagup-haweg: RELAY_SECRET20=79282600b75847005433